openbsd-ports/x11/lablgtk2/patches/patch-src_Makefile

22 lines
572 B
Plaintext

Index: src/Makefile
--- src/Makefile.orig
+++ src/Makefile
@@ -50,7 +50,7 @@ CUSTOM = -custom
#MLLINK += -cclib -lcamlrund
MLBYTEFLAGS = -g -dtypes
else
-CFLAGS = -DG_DISABLE_ASSERT -DG_DISABLE_CAST_CHECKS $(GTKCFLAGS)
+CFLAGS += -DG_DISABLE_ASSERT -DG_DISABLE_CAST_CHECKS $(GTKCFLAGS)
ifneq ($(TOOLCHAIN),msvc)
CFLAGS += -O
endif
@@ -65,7 +65,7 @@ endif
THLINK = unix.cma threads.cma
ifdef USE_CC
-CCOMPILER = $(CC) -c -I"$(LIBDIR)" $(CFLAGS)
+CCOMPILER = $(CC) -c -I"$(LIBDIR)" $(CFLAGS) -fPIC
else
CCOMPILER = $(CAMLC) -c -ccopt '$(CFLAGS)' -verbose
endif